Wilfrid Laurier University is proud to present our first ever Piano Lab, a unique not-for-credit workshop for undergraduate pianists who wish to pursue piano studies and improve their abilities beyond the fall and winter terms.
Piano Lab's purpose is to master areas of growth in a pianist's playing abilities. This is done by dedicating three weeks to working on the chosen area exclusively so that similar challenges in subsequent repertoire would be handled with more knowledge and ease.
Dates: May 4 – 23, 2020
Location: Faculty of Music, Wilfrid Laurier University
Fees: $250
Application deadline: April 10, 2020
Applicants will be required to submit a short proposal (>200 words) of their intended topic of focus during their time in Piano Lab. Applications along with the proposal are due by April 10, 2020. Enrollment is limited. Please contact Anya Alexeyev directly at aalexeyev@wlu.ca with any questions about the proposal or Piano Lab program.
